Android 16 and Android XR: Get ready for the next generation of devices

One of the most anticipated events at Google I/O 2025 will be the unveiling of Android 16. What’s particularly interesting is that this year’s release of the new version of the OS will happen earlier than usual. A preview build is already available for developers, and final details are expected to be revealed at the conference itself.

Android 16 will not only be the foundation for smartphones, but also for new devices like tablets, smart watches, set-top boxes, in-car multimedia systems and, for the first time, Android XR-branded products. This new augmented reality platform has been rumored in leaks, and now it’s ready for a full launch.

Android XR is expected to be the software foundation for new virtual and mixed reality headsets. Google confirms: the first consumer and enterprise devices based on this system will be released as early as 2025. The presentation may also include a demonstration of a new approach to visual interface design, Material 3 Expressive, which is expected to replace the current Material You.

Artificial intelligence is still in the spotlight

Google has been increasingly integrating its AI solutions into its product ecosystem in recent years, and 2025 will be no exception. Gemini, the company’s flagship generative AI development, will get enhanced integration. AI support will be extended to new services and devices, including Google Workspace, Android, and likely developer platforms.
